JointFPM

A Parametric Model for Estimating the Mean Number of Events

Installation

About

Implementation of a parametric joint model for modelling recurrent and competing event processes using generalised survival models. The joint model can subsequently be used to predict the mean number of events in the presence of competing risks at different time points. Comparisons of the mean number of event functions, e.g. the differences in mean number of events between two exposure groups, are also available.
